Can you make a Crosley sound better?

Crosley turntables have become a popular choice for vinyl enthusiasts and newcomers alike due to their affordability and vintage aesthetic. While Crosley turntables are known for their simplicity and retro charm, some audiophiles argue that their sound quality leaves much to be desired. Fortunately, there are ways to improve the audio output of your Crosley turntable, allowing you to enjoy your vinyl records to the fullest.

1. Replace the Cartridge

One of the most common criticisms of Crosley turntables is the quality of their cartridges. Upgrading the cartridge can significantly improve sound quality. Crosley turntables often come with a ceramic cartridge, which is known for its lower fidelity. You can opt for a magnetic cartridge, which generally provides better sound quality and is compatible with Crosley turntables. Ensure that the cartridge you choose is suitable for your specific model.

2. Upgrade the Platter and Mat

Another area where Crosley turntables can be lacking in terms of audio quality is the platter and mat. These components can introduce vibration and resonance that affect sound quality. Consider upgrading to a heavier, non-resonant platter and a high-quality mat. These changes can help reduce unwanted vibrations and provide a cleaner sound.

3. Invest in Better Speakers

Crosley turntables often come with built-in speakers, which may not provide the best sound quality. To enhance your audio experience, invest in external speakers. High-quality speakers can make a significant difference in the overall sound output. Look for speakers that match your budget and the aesthetics of your setup.

4. Isolation and Decoupling

Isolating your turntable from vibrations is crucial for improving sound quality. Place your Crosley turntable on a sturdy and level surface to minimize vibrations. Additionally, you can use isolation platforms or feet to further reduce the impact of external vibrations. Isolating your turntable from your speakers is also essential to prevent feedback and distortion.

5. Check the Alignment

Proper cartridge alignment is vital for achieving the best sound quality. Ensure that the cartridge is correctly aligned to the tonearm, and the tracking force is set according to the manufacturer’s recommendations. An incorrectly aligned cartridge can result in distortion and tracking issues.

6. Clean Your Vinyl Records

Dusty or dirty records can contribute to poor sound quality. Regularly clean your vinyl records using a proper record cleaning brush or cleaning solution. Clean records not only sound better but also prolong the life of your stylus.

7. Upgrade the Stylus

The stylus is the part of the cartridge that makes direct contact with your records. Over time, it can wear down, leading to a decline in sound quality. Check your stylus regularly and replace it when it shows signs of wear. Upgrading to a high-quality stylus can also improve the sound of your Crosley turntable.
